This book gives readers enough knowledge of the required principles so they can adapt the knowledge to new materials and types of devices. As device dimensions shrink and more exotic compound semiconductor materials are used in electronic circuits, the physics involved in understanding the device behavior becomes more complicated and more fascinating.
